With the development and spread of IoT technology, the number of devices connected to the Internet is increasing. Some data generated by IoT devices include spatio-temporal data (STD) that is dependent on the location and time of data generation. Therefore, we have proposed the STD retention system using vehicles as a network infrastructure for local production and consumption of STD. The STD retention system judges the relay by comparing the signal strength received from other nodes with the ideal signal strength based on location information. The effectiveness of this system has been evaluated using simulations. However, it is necessary to counteract fluctuations in received signal strength due to shielding and radio wave reflections in the real environment. |
